Berrows Mews is a residential street with 8 addresses.
It ranks as the 175th largest and 323rd most expensive of the 665 streets in the GL16 area. The dominant property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 8 properties: 8 houses.
Sale prices range from £264,805 for 2 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(742 ft2) to £303,065 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(882 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,126 pcm for 2 bed houses to £1,271 pcm for 3 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 5.0% and 5.1%.
The average value per square foot is £335.
The current average value in the street is £290,293.
The Berrows Mews Sales Market has increased by 44.6% over the last 10 years.
